This is a partial of [1], only with patches related to individual
colorop update tracking. I.e., I'm detaching from here fixes regarding
attempts of changing colorops that are not part of an active color
pipeline, or in the transition between active and inactive color
pipelines.
This series focus on tracking updates for each individual color
operation, allowing the driver to react accordingly.
- Patches 1 and 2 make lut1d_interpolation and lut3d_interpolation
colorops correctly behave as mutable, handling their changes via
drm_colorop_state.
- Patches 3 and 4 track colorop updates of a given plane color
pipeline by setting plane `color_mgmt_changed` flag, similar to what
is done for tracking CRTC color mgmt property changes with CRTC
`color_mgmt_changed` flag. The flag also tracks when a different color
pipeline is set to a given plane, but doesn't consider as a change
when the same color pipeline value is set to the plane COLOR_PIPELINE
prop. That way, the driver can react accordingly and update their
color blocks. As interpolation properties become mutable, they are
also tracked here.
It also fixes shaper/3D LUT updates when changing night mode settings on
gamescope with a custom branch that supports `COLOR_PIPELINE`:

The lut1d_interpolation and lut3d_interpolation fields and their
associated properties were marked as read-only, but userspace
can set them via drm_atomic_colorop_set_property().

As we do for CRTC color mgmt properties, use color_mgmt_changed flag to
track any value changes in the color pipeline of a given plane, so that
drivers can update color blocks as soon as plane color pipeline or
individual colorop values change. Since we're here, only announce and
track changes to plane COLOR_PIPELINE prop if its value is actually
changing.

Ensure the driver tracks changes in any colorop property of a plane
color pipeline by using the same mechanism of CRTC color management and
update plane color blocks when any colorop property changes. It fixes an
issue observed on gamescope settings for night mode which is done via
shaper/3D-LUT updates.

This is a well-structured v7 series that solves a real bug: colorop property changes (e.g., shaper/3D-LUT updates in gamescope night mode) were not being tracked, so the AMD display driver never reprogrammed its color blocks. The fix is clean and follows the existing pattern used for CRTC `color_mgmt_changed`.
The series logically progresses: patches 1-2 make lut interpolation properties mutable (moving them from `drm_colorop` to `drm_colorop_state`), patch 3 wires up change tracking in the DRM core, and patch 4 consumes the new flag in the AMD driver. The approach is correct and the code is well-reviewed (Harry Wentland, Chaitanya Kumar Borah R-b tags).

Moves `lut1d_interpolation` and `lut3d_interpolation` from `struct drm_colorop` (immutable hardware object) to `struct drm_colorop_state` (per-commit mutable state). All the right places are updated:
- **State print** (`drm_atomic_colorop_print_state`): reads from `state->` instead of `colorop->`.
- **Set/get property**: reads/writes `state->` instead of `colorop->`.
- **Init functions** (`drm_plane_colorop_curve_1d_lut_init`, `drm_plane_colorop_3dlut_init`): removes assignment to `colorop->lut1d/3d_interpolation` since it's now state.
- **State reset** (`__drm_colorop_state_reset`): initializes new state fields from property defaults via `drm_object_property_get_default_value()`.
The state reset correctly uses the same pattern as the existing `curve_1d_type` initialization. No issues.

This is the core patch. It sets `plane_state->color_mgmt_changed` whenever a colorop property value actually changes.
**Change to `drm_atomic_set_colorop_for_plane`**: Now returns `bool` indicating whether the color pipeline pointer actually changed. The early-out when `plane_state->color_pipeline == colorop` avoids unnecessary state dirtying when userspace re-sets the same pipeline. The only call site at line 615 uses the return value correctly:
```c
state->color_mgmt_changed |= drm_atomic_set_colorop_for_plane(state, colorop);
```
The function is `EXPORT_SYMBOL` so theoretically out-of-tree callers exist, but since the return value is ignorable (void→bool), this is ABI-safe.
**Change to `drm_atomic_colorop_set_property`**: Each property branch now does a compare-before-assign and sets `*replaced = true` only on actual value change. This is correct for all scalar properties (bypass, lut1d_interpolation, curve_1d_type, multiplier, lut3d_interpolation). The `data_property` case passes `replaced` through to `drm_atomic_color_set_data_property` which delegates to `drm_property_replace_blob_from_id` — that function already computes `replaced` correctly for blobs.
**Change to `drm_atomic_set_property` (COLOROP case)**: After detecting a change, it pulls in the plane state and sets `color_mgmt_changed`:
```c
ret = drm_atomic_colorop_set_property(colorop, colorop_state,
file_priv, prop, prop_value,
&replaced);
if (ret || !replaced)
break;
plane_state = drm_atomic_get_plane_state(state, colorop->plane);
...
plane_state->color_mgmt_changed |= replaced;
```
**Minor observation**: At line 1325, `plane_state->color_mgmt_changed |= replaced;` is guarded by `if (ret || !replaced)` above (line 1317), so `replaced` is always `true` when line 1325 is reached. The `|=` is harmless (and consistent with the style used elsewhere), but `= true` would be equivalent. This is not a bug — the existing code is fine for consistency and future-proofing.

The AMD driver consumer of the new flag. Two changes:
1. In `amdgpu_dm_commit_planes` (line ~10201):
```c
if (new_pcrtc_state->color_mgmt_changed || new_plane_state->color_mgmt_changed) {
```
Previously only CRTC color_mgmt_changed triggered updating the surface color blocks (gamma, transfer func, gamut remap, shaper LUT, 3D LUT). Now plane-level colorop changes also trigger this. This is the actual bug fix for gamescope night mode.
2. In `should_reset_plane` (line ~12027):
```c
if (new_plane_state->color_mgmt_changed)
return true;
```
Forces a plane reset (remove and re-add to DC state) when plane color management changes. This parallels the existing CRTC `color_mgmt_changed` check just above it.
**Question worth considering**: `should_reset_plane` returning `true` triggers a full plane remove/re-add in DC. For pure colorop property changes (e.g., just changing an interpolation mode), this may be heavier than necessary — the `amdgpu_dm_commit_planes` surface update path might be sufficient without a full reset. However, this matches the existing behavior for CRTC color management changes and is the safe approach. If performance is a concern for high-frequency colorop updates, this could be revisited later, but correctness is ensured.
